Tüm finalist gruplardan her üyeye eşit özelliklere sahip ve Ubuntu Linux kurulu bilgisayarlar ODTÜ Bilgisayar Topluluğu tarafından sağlanacaktır. Sağlanacak diğer araçlar ve programlar aşağıda yer almaktadır.
Final anında yarışmacılara aşağıdaki geliştirme araçları sağlanacaktır:
GNU libc(glibc)
ISO C standardının öngördüğü C fonksiyonlarına ek olarak POSIX, SVID ve BSD tarafından tanımlanmış birçok fonksiyonu içerir. Kurulu olanderleyiciler, varsayılan olarak glibc ile dinamik bağlanmış çalıştırılabilirler üretecektir.
GNU C(gcc)
ISO/ANSI C standardına ek olarak bazı genişletmeler de sunan bir C derleyicisi.
GNU C++(g++)
ISO/ANSI C++ standardına uygun bir C++ derleyicisi. GNU C gibi GNU C++ da bazı ek fonksiyonlar sunmakta.
JAVAC
Java derleyicisi.
GNU Debugger(gdb)
Komut satırı tabanlı kod ayıklayıcı. xxgdb ve kdbg gibi sunulan grafik arayüzlü kod ayıklayıcılar gdb'yi içsel olarak kullanırlar.
Yarışmada bu programlar tarafından sağlanan ve standart olmayan genişletmeleri kullanmak serbesttir. Ancak bu genişletmeler bir avantaj sağlamayacaktır. Bu geliştirme araçlarının belgeleri, info ile okunabilecektir.
Yarışmacılar, programlarını sağlanan editörlerin herhangi birini kullanarak yazmakta serbesttirler.
Aşağıdaki editörler, kullanıcılara sunulan editörler arasındadır:
vim
vi editörü temel alınarak geliştirilmiş bir editör.
pico
Temel editör işlevleri sunan kolay kullanımlı bir editör.
kedit/kwrite/kate/gedit
KDE ve Gnome masaüstü ortamlarıyla gelen, kolay kullanımlı editörler.
emacs
Oldukça güçlü, özel işlevler sunan bir editör.
Bütün bunlara ek olarak, Turbo C'nin IDE'sine çok benzer bir arayüz sunan rhide yarışmacılara sağlanacaktır.